Something I've been trying to come up with... here is what I want to do:
Currently in my living room I have a pc hooked up to my entertainment center, and a small touchscreen pc on the table next to my couch. I use it to play mp3s with xmms using ssh, I love it, works great. I want to take it to the next level though.
Ideally what I want is simply the xine-ui displayed on the touchscreen (using ssh) and I want the actual video output to be displayed locally on the pc hooked to the entertainment center to my tv through my video card's svideo out.
After lots of thought, searching on google, and my own experiments I can't figure out a way to make it work. Would like some others opinions though. I suppose there is always the possiblity of writing some kind of simple gui for xine-remote but that is a bit beyond my skills and more importantly time. (plus it wouldn't look as cool)
